Why These Are the Top Acura Repair Auto Repair Shops in Point Pleasant

** The Acura repair market in Point Pleasant, WV, is characterized by a lack of dedicated Acura specialty shops or dealerships. The service landscape is dominated by independent, full-service auto repair centers. The average quality is good for general maintenance and common repairs, but for highly specialized services like advanced SH-AWD diagnostics, VTEC tuning, or AcuraLink/ADAS (Advanced Driver-Assistance Systems) calibration, owners may face limitations. For these specific, dealer-level procedures, the most viable solution is often a 45-60 minute drive to a larger metropolitan area like Charleston, WV, or Huntington, WV, which host certified Acura dealerships. Competition is moderate among local independents, which helps keep labor rates reasonable, typically ranging from $90 - $120 per hour. However, the technical complexity of modern Acuras means that shops with the latest diagnostic software and certified technicians can command a premium. For Point Pleasant residents, building a relationship with a trusted local shop like C & F Auto for most needs, while understanding the potential need for a dealership visit for proprietary recalibrations, is the most practical approach to Acura ownership.

What are the most common Acura repair issues for drivers in the Point Pleasant, WV area?

Given our local climate and road conditions, common issues include suspension wear from potholes and rough rural roads, as well as brake system concerns due to hilly terrain. Acuras with V6 engines, like the MDX or TL, may also experience premature timing belt wear, which is critical to address to avoid major engine damage.

Are Acura repair costs higher in Point Pleasant compared to dealerships in larger cities?

Generally, independent specialized shops in Point Pleasant offer more competitive labor rates than dealerships in cities like Charleston or Huntington. However, the cost for genuine Acura or high-quality OEM parts remains consistent, so you save primarily on labor while supporting a local business.

When should I seek local service for my Acura's warning lights instead of driving to a distant dealer?

Seek immediate local service for critical warnings like the check engine light, brake system light, or oil pressure light, especially before navigating winding Route 2 or remote areas. A local shop can perform initial diagnostics and essential repairs to ensure your vehicle is safe for a longer trip to a dealer if absolutely necessary.

What local factors in the Point Pleasant area should influence my Acura's maintenance schedule?

The seasonal humidity and temperature swings along the Ohio River Valley can accelerate battery corrosion and affect electrical components. Additionally, increased use of road salt in winter necessitates more frequent undercarriage washes and earlier brake and suspension inspections to combat rust and corrosion.
